Draught. Black clear colour with a nice but short head. Aroma of roasty/smoky malts, coffee and bit of bitter chocolate. Bit thin mouthfeel. Flavour is smooth and toasty, bit sweet, coffee, some liquorice. Smoky roasty finish. 23/01-07: Full name is ""Cerveza Artesanal Negra Tipo Pipeņo".

<i>Draft:</i> Shows a dark brown color with redish tones. Served without head, it shows a cute off-white lacing. Aroma is barely noticeable but after some effort I can feel notes of roasted malt, cherries and a little of dry apricots. Maybe if I let my imagination fly there is some caramel or brown sugar. Flavor is light and semi-sweet with a little of toasted grains, smoke and overripe cherries. Not bad but timid as hell. If the taste were stronger maybe I could say this beer reminds me a Bock. Hops are noticeable though. Good body as the "HBH Rubia" with a nice oily texture. Fine mouthfeel, clean and lively carbonated. It could be much better but it’s brewed for high drinkability & Chilean palates.
